### The Birth of Oblique Strategies
The inception of Eno's Oblique Strategies can be traced back to the early 1970s when he collaborated with artist Peter Schmidt. Together, they created a deck of cards featuring thought-provoking phrases and prompts designed to inspire creativity and challenge conventional thinking. Each card presents a strategy or directive, such as “Consider different fading systems” or “Use an old idea.” The unpredictability of these prompts encourages artists to break free from routine and discover new creative pathways.
### How Oblique Strategies Work
Oblique Strategies function as a catalyst for creative exploration. By randomly selecting a card, artists can encounter suggestions that push them to rethink their approach. This method embraces spontaneity and serendipity, allowing for unexpected results. Whether a musician is stuck in a songwriting rut or a designer faces a creative block, Oblique Strategies provide a fresh perspective and can lead to breakthroughs.
## The Application of Oblique Strategies in Various Fields
### Music Production
In the realm of music production, Oblique Strategies have gained a reputation as a valuable tool. Producers and musicians often find themselves mired in technicalities or creative limitations. By integrating these cards into their workflow, they can invite spontaneity into their sessions. For instance, a musician may pull a card that instructs them to “Take a break” or “Use an instrument you don’t normally play,” which can lead to unexpected musical ideas and fresh sounds.
### Visual Arts and Design
The principles of Oblique Strategies extend beyond music into the visual arts and design. Artists can utilize these cards to break free from conventional design practices. A graphic designer might draw a card that suggests “Change the scale,” prompting them to experiment with size and proportion in their work. This can lead to innovative designs that challenge viewers' perceptions and engage them on a deeper level.
### Writing and Literature
Writers, too, can benefit from the insights offered by Oblique Strategies. Often, writers face blocks or repetitive patterns in their narratives. Selecting a card could inspire a shift in perspective or a new direction in storytelling. For example, a writer might be encouraged to “Write the opposite” of what they initially planned, leading to a compelling twist in their narrative.
